QUETTA: Customs Enforcement Quetta has seized smuggled goods worth Rs220 million in various operations conducted by field enforcement units at Lakpas, Noshki, Dalbandin, Ziarat Cross and Yaro check post, in a bid to curb the illegal trade in the province.

The goods include sugar, non-custom paid vehicles, LPG cylinders, tyres, auto parts, diesel, copper and aluminum and other miscellaneous items.

Operations were also conducted in the remote areas of the province. Chief collector Muhammad Saleem and Collector Quetta Irfan ur Rehman appreciated the work of field force.

Customs Quetta has expedited its efforts to prevent smuggling in Baluchistan, with the assistance of Frontier Corps (FC). It said that smuggling of sugar and wheat to Afghanistan has been stopped due to the joint efforts of Customs and FC.
